SikaEmaco®
SikaEmaco® N 5200
(former MEmaco N 5200)
Universal, fast setting, polymer modified, fibre reinforced repair and levelling mortar from 3 to 100 mm thickness
Formulated with nanotechnology to minimise shrinkage and crack tendency.
Superb application properties and feel on the trowel.
Smooth, creamy but non-slump mortar.
Excellent high build capacity - can be applied 80 - 100 mm in horizontal or vertical applications in one layer, or even 70 – 80 mm overhead.
Easy to create profiles and corners without formwork.
Can be used as cosmetic and patch repair mortar in one.
It can be overcoated in only 4 hours (at +20 °C)
Good strength development exceeding the requirement of class R2 according to EN 1504-3
Low modulus of elasticity.
Basically self-curing
SikaEmaco® S 420
(former MEmaco S 420)
Rapid Setting, High Strength Structural Repair Mortar, Regulation 31 Approved for use in Contact with Potable Water
Separate primers and bonding coats are not required, allowing for complete repair in a single operation with substantial time savings.
Easy to mix and use.
Rapid-setting qualities provide high production rates saving access and labour costs.
High performance for extreme durability and protection of embedded reinforcement.
Regulation 31 approved for contact with potable water after just three days curing.
Can be applied at thicknesses 10 to 50mm per layer.
SikaEmaco® S 5400
(former MEmaco S 5400)
Extra high-strength, shrinkage compensated, fibre reinforced, thixotropic structural repair mortar, class R4 acc. to EN 1504-3; 5 to 50 mm application thickness
Can be applied inside and outside, on vertical and overhead surfaces, in dry and wet environments.
Formulated with nanotechnology, shrinkage compensation systems and fibre reinforcement (polyacrylonitryl fibres) to minimise crack tendency.
Highly thixotropic - can be applied up to 50 mm without the need of secondary reinforcement.
High early and ultimate strengths.
Outstanding workability for easy placing and finishing.
High modulus and excellent adhesion to host concrete ensuring load transfer.
Excellent freeze / thaw resistance.
High carbonation resistance.
Sulphate resistant.
Very low permeability to water and chlorides.
SikaEmaco® S 5450 PG
(former MEmaco S 5450PG)
High-strength, shrinkage compensated, fibre reinforced, flowable concrete repair mortar, Class R4; 20 to 200 mm application layer thickness
Formulated with nanotechnology to minimise shrinkage and crack tendency.
No segregation or bleeding.
Long open time.
High flow for full compaction even in areas with congested steelwork.
For hand or machine application.
For concrete replacements up to 200 mm in a single layer.
Can be extended with clean, dry aggregate for applications exceeding 200 mm thickness.
Good strength development exceeding requirement of Class R4 of EN 1504-3.
Extra low shrinkage for durability.
Only simple standard surface preparation required.
Excellent freeze / thaw resistance.
High carbonation resistance.
Sulphate resistant.
Very low permeability to water and chlorides.
Can be used in contact with drinking water.
SikaEmaco® T 1100 TIX
(former MEmaco T 1100TIX)
Rapid setting and hardening, extra high-strength, shrinkage compensated, thixotropic traffic repair mortar
Ultra rapid strength build-up, can be opened to all traffic in just 2 hours (at +20 °C)
Excellent application properties
Higher thickness possible with the addition of gravel
Can be used at sub-zero temperatures as low as -5°C.
Very high early and final strengths.
Excellent adhesion and excellent durability.
Extra low shrinkage for durability.
Minimized cracking tendency due to constrained shrinkage by PAN fibres.
Excellent freeze-thaw resistance.
Very good reinforcement protection due to very low water absorption and good carbonation resistance.
Very good skid resistance, even in wet conditions.
High resistance to hydrocarbons.
CE-Certified according to EN 1504-3 class R4
SikaEmaco® T 1200 PG
(former MEmaco T 1200PG)
Rapid setting and hardening, extra high-strength, shrinkage compensated, flowable traffic repair mortar
Ultra rapid strength build-up, SikaEmaco® T 1200 PG can be opened to all traffic in just 2 hours (at +20 °C)
Excellent application properties
Higher thickness possible with the addition of gravel
Flowable or fluid consistency for ease of application.
Can be used at sub-zero temperatures as low as -5°C.
Very high early and final strengths.
Excellent adhesion and excellent durability.
Extra low shrinkage a minimized cracking tendency due to constrained shrinkage by PAN fibres.
Excellent freeze-thaw resistance.
Very good reinforcement protection due to very low water absorption and good carbonation resistance.
Very good skid resistance, even in wet conditions.
High resistance to hydrocarbons.
CE-certified according to EN 1504-3 class R4
SikaEmaco® T 1400 FR
(former MEmaco T 1400FR)
Rapid setting and hardening, extra high-strength, shrinkage compensated, metallic fibre reinforced, flowable traffic repair mortar
Ultra rapid strength build-up, SikaEmaco® T 1400 FR can be opened to all traffic in just 2 hours at +20 °C
Excellent application properties
Higher thickness possible with the addition of gravel
Flowable consistency for ease of application.
Can be used at sub-zero temperatures as low as -5°C.
Ultra high ductility due to the special metallic fibres.
Resists high dynamic loads or impact.
Very high early and final strengths.
Two to three times higher flexural strength than ordinary repair mortars
Excellent adhesion and excellent durability.
Extra low shrinkage and minimized cracking tendency
Excellent freeze-thaw resistance.
Very good reinforcement protection due to very low water absorption and good carbonation resistance.
Very good skid resistance, even in wet conditions.
High resistance to hydrocarbons.
CE-certified according to EN 1504-3 class R4
SikaEmaco® T 545
(former MEmaco T 545)
Magnesia-phosphate cement based, fast setting, flowable concrete repair mortar for application down to -10 °C
Ready-to-use powder, only to be mixed with water.
User friendly: low odour, no hazardous labelling.
No additional bonding primer required, excellent adhesion to concrete and other mineral substrates.
Flowable consistency for ease of application.
Ultra-rapid strength build-up, can be opened to traffic in 1 hour (at +20 °C), minimum delay to traffic and production.
Can be used at sub-zero temperatures down to -10 °C.
High early and final strengths.
CE-certified as Class R4 concrete repair mortar according to EN 1504-3.
High freeze-thaw and de-icing salt resistance, can be used for exposure class XF4 as described in EN 206.
Equipment to be cleaned simply with water.
No curing required.
